The sum of interior angle of a polygon is 1080° find the number of sides and the name of tbe polygon?

Final answer:

The sum of interior angles of a polygon can be calculated using the formula (n-2)x180 degrees. By setting up and solving an equation with this formula, we can find both the number of sides and the name of the polygon.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let's denote the number of sides of the polygon as n. The sum of the interior angles of a polygon with n sides can be calculated using the formula: (n-2)x180 degrees.

Given that the sum of the interior angles is 1080 degrees, we can set up the equation: (n-2) x 180 = 1080.

Simplifying the equation, we have: n - 2 = 6. Adding 2 to both sides, we find that n = 8.

Therefore, the polygon has 8 sides and the name of the polygon is an octagon.
